This is my favorite Cub album. While the production isn't stellar (everything sounds muffled), this album has some of their best songs. "New York City" is a great song which was later covered by They Might Be Giants. Some other I like are "Everything's Geometry," "Tomorrow Go Away," and "I'm your angel." Their cover of the Go-Go's "Vacation" works really well. I would compare Cub to Tiger Trap, but not as sugary, or to Sleater-Kinney without the punk.
